Purpose of the Role
To ensure compliance with all relevant health and safety legislation, policies, and procedures across a national property portfolio. The OHS Practitioner will manage risk, conduct audits, and implement safety systems to protect employees, tenants, contractors, and visitors.
Key Responsibilities
Compliance & Risk Management
- Implement and monitor OHS systems and controls in line with legal and regulatory requirements
- Conduct risk assessments, site inspections, and audits
- Ensure compliance with the OHS Act, COID, and other relevant legislation
- Investigate incidents and accidents, prepare reports, and recommend corrective actions
- Escalate non-compliance issues to relevant managers and departments
Training & Awareness
- Develop and deliver OHS training programs and awareness campaigns
- Organize seminars, webinars, and onboarding safety sessions for new employees
- Update training materials in line with legislative changes and best practices
Documentation & Reporting
- Maintain accurate records of inspections, incidents, and compliance activities
- Compile and manage Health & Safety files for new and ongoing projects
- Prepare monthly and ad-hoc reports for management and stakeholders
Stakeholder Engagement
- Liaise with internal departments (HR, Facilities, Operations) and external contractors
- Provide expert advice and mentorship on OHS matters
- Attend Department of Labour inspections and inquiries when required
